dormant
/ˈdɔːmənt/
Group 33Difficulty 1/3
Definition
- (adjective)
- Temporarily inactive; in or as if in a deep sleep GRE
Example in Context
The long-dormant volcano showed signs of renewed activity, prompting geologists to upgrade the threat level and local authorities to prepare evacuation plans.
Synonyms
asleepinactivelatent
Etymology
From Latin for sleep, implying a state of inactivity like a sleeping bear.
- dormire (Latin) — to sleep
